Summary

Host Bart Bouchot covers Apple’s historic CEO transition, with Tim Cook becoming Executive Chairman and John Ternus taking over as CEO in September. The episode details Apple’s record-breaking Q2 2026 earnings, driven by strong iPhone 17 and MacBook Neo sales, while addressing ongoing RAM supply constraints. Additional topics include FDA approval for the Studio Display XDR in medical imaging, updates on the Apple v. Epic legal saga, and new features for Apple Wallet and Arcade.
